w6c+wcc+selfhost+lib: int-cast truncate + use_alias, 5 new modules

Two cgen/check bugs surfaced by new lib modules, plus the modules
themselves (crc64, siphash, random, base64, base32).

  1. `(big_u64): u32` (and `: u16`, `: u8`, `: bool`) didn't truncate.
     N_CAST emitted nothing for int↔int; the value stayed in AX with
     its upper bits intact and downstream CMPQ/DIVQ misread the slot.
     The TK_TILDE path already had clamp logic for the same reason —
     N_CAST was the missing case. Both stages now MOVL r,r for u32 and
     ANDQ $mask for u8/u16/bool. Signed-narrow (i8/i16/i32) stays
     no-op until w6a grows reg-reg MOVSBQ/MOVSWQ/MOVSXD. selfhost
     cgcast walks alias chains via aliaslookup before checking
     primsize/typenameisunsigned so `(u: random)` where
     `type random = u64` still bypasses the clamp.
     See cmd/w6c/cgen.c N_CAST and selfhost/cmd/wcc/cgenexpr.ww cgcast.

  2. `mod.mod` type refs (`random.random` when the imported module
     declares `export type random = u64;`) failed with "unknown type".
     The driver concatenates imports into one flat scope, so SK_USE
     `random` collided with SK_TYPE `random` and scope_define silently
     dropped the use. resolve_typename's leaf lookup required
     `kind == SK_USE` and gave up. Adds a `use_alias` flag to Sym; the
     pass-1 decl scan now marks colliding syms in both directions
     (use-after-type and type-after-use). resolve_typename and the
     N_DOT cexpr branch treat `use_alias` like SK_USE for qualified
     lookup. selfhost check.ww was already lenient on this path so no
     ww-side change was needed; bootstrap fixed point (990-995) holds.
     See cmd/wcc/check.c installdecl pass + N_DOT/resolve_typename and
     cmd/wcc/ww.h Sym.use_alias.

New modules under lib/, each with @test vectors in *_test.ww and wired
into test/wcc/900_stdlib.c (26 modules → all compile):

  - lib/hash/crc64       ECMA, ISO  (mirror of crc32 shape)
  - lib/hash/siphash     SipHash-2-4, buffer-based sum/sum24
  - lib/math/random      SplitMix64 (init, next, u32n, u64n)
  - lib/encoding/base64  RFC 4648 std + url-safe encode/decode + sizes
  - lib/encoding/base32  RFC 4648 std + base32hex encode/decode + sizes
